The Thrill of the Dash: Gameplay Mechanics and Challenges
At its heart, the gameplay of a typical chicken crossing game is elegantly simple. Players control a chicken whose sole objective is to reach the other side of a road teeming with vehicular traffic. The challenge stems from the relentless and often unpredictable movement of cars, trucks, and other vehicles. The player must time their movements precisely, exploiting brief windows of opportunity to navigate the treacherous path. This requires quick reflexes and a keen sense of spatial awareness. Failing to judge these gaps correctly results in an instant game over, adding a palpable sense of tension to each attempt. Successful crossings yield points, often with additional rewards for speed and risk taken. This encourages players to continually improve their skills and strive for higher scores. The simple act of guiding a chicken across the road becomes a surprisingly engaging and addictive experience.
Power-Ups and Collectibles: Adding Depth to the Gameplay
To enhance the replayability and excitement, many versions of this style of game incorporate power-ups and collectibles. Coins are commonly scattered along the road, providing an immediate score boost and often acting as currency for unlocking cosmetic items or continue chances. More strategic power-ups might include temporary invincibility, slowing down traffic, or creating safe zones. These elements introduce a layer of strategic decision-making, forcing players to weigh the risks and rewards of diverting from a direct route to collect valuable bonuses. A skilled player will be able to maximize their score by efficiently collecting these items without compromising their safety.
| Power-Up | Effect | Duration |
|---|---|---|
| Invincibility | Allows the chicken to pass through vehicles without harm. | 5-10 seconds |
| Slow Motion | Reduces the speed of traffic, making crossings easier. | 3-7 seconds |
| Magnet | Attracts nearby coins to the chicken. | 5-8 seconds |
| Double Points | Doubles the points earned for a short period. | 5-10 seconds |
The implementation of these collectibles and power-ups transforms what could be a monotonous task into a dynamic and rewarding game. Strategic planning, not just twitch reflexes, becomes important for achieving high scores and unlocking new content. The constant pursuit of these advantages keeps players engaged and motivated to keep playing.

Evolution of the Concept: From Arcade to Mobile
The core concept of a character crossing a road to avoid obstacles has a long history in gaming, predating the modern mobile era. Early arcade games featured similar mechanics, often with a greater emphasis on pattern recognition and memorization. However, the rise of mobile gaming and the accessibility of smartphones provided a perfect platform for this type of simple, pick-up-and-play experience. The touch-screen interface allowed for intuitive control, and the portability of mobile devices meant that players could enjoy the game anytime, anywhere. This accessibility propelled the basic concept to widespread popularity and spurred the development of countless variations. The enduring appeal of the core gameplay loop demonstrates its resilience and adaptability across different gaming platforms.
